Each May, East Bay Housing Organizations joins our partners across the Bay Area to host Affordable Housing Month.
Affordable Housing Month is an opportunity to come together to build support for affordable housing and racial justice and to educate each other on how affordable housing benefits us all. We are the proud conveners of Affordable Housing Month for Alameda and Contra Costa Counties.
There are several key ways for you to participate and support Affordable Housing Month in the East Bay: joining us in Oakland on May 6th for our AHM Kickoff Celebration, hosting or attending an event, and becoming a sponsor.

2026 Affordable Housing Heroes

Alameda County Supervisor Nikki Fortunato Bas represents the District 5 communities of Albany, Berkeley, Emeryville, Piedmont, West Oakland, North Oakland and portions of the lower and upper Oakland Hills. Since joining the Board of Supervisors in January 2025, she has championed immigrant and refugee rights, housing solutions, early childhood education, and equitable access to healthcare.
In 2025, Supervisor Fortunato Bas was integral to helping EBHO and our partners secure a historic investment of more than $1.4 billion to homelessness solutions—the largest commitment the County has ever made to address homelessness.

Housing California is a statewide coalition that brings together a diverse, multi-sector network to prevent and end homelessness, increase the supply of safe, stable, affordable housing options, and reverse the legacy of racial and economic injustice by building power among the people most impacted by housing injustice, shaping the narrative, and advocating for statewide policy solutions.
Through our strong partnership with Housing California’s Residents United Network (RUN) program, EBHO and our East Bay leaders have taken powerful action to make sure that our State Representatives vote for affordable housing. Housing California is leading the statewide housing agenda with Roadmap Home 2030, a bold, long-term plan to create the future we want for California by building affordable homes, protecting low-income renters, ending homelessness, and advancing racial equity and economic inclusion.
